Example #1
0
 /**
  * @param \Magento\Framework\View\PageLayout\ConfigFactory $configFactory
  * @param \Magento\Framework\View\PageLayout\File\Collector\Aggregated $fileCollector
  * @param \Magento\Theme\Model\ResourceModel\Theme\Collection $themeCollection
  */
 public function __construct(\Magento\Framework\View\PageLayout\ConfigFactory $configFactory, \Magento\Framework\View\PageLayout\File\Collector\Aggregated $fileCollector, \Magento\Theme\Model\ResourceModel\Theme\Collection $themeCollection)
 {
     $this->configFactory = $configFactory;
     $this->fileCollector = $fileCollector;
     $this->themeCollection = $themeCollection;
     $this->themeCollection->setItemObjectClass('Magento\\Theme\\Model\\Theme\\Data');
 }